Political Science is the 14th most popular major in the country with 46,740 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Indiana, there were 777 political science gra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 705 political science gra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,620 and $24,786 respectively.

#1

Purdue University - Main Campus

West Lafayette, Indiana
#3 in overall quality

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Purdue University - Main Campus.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Poly Sci Schools for a Bachelor’s in Indiana. Purdue is located in West Lafayette, Indiana and, has a large student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 73 bachelors’s poly sci degrees to qualified students.

In addition to being on our indiana bachelor’s degree poly sci students list, Purdue has also earned the #3 rank in our “Best Political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Indiana”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for Purdue University - Main Campus is $13,986 for Indiana Bachelor’s Degree Poly Sci students.

The low student loan default rate of 2.2%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 93%.

#18

University of Notre Dame

Notre Dame, Indiana
#1 in overall quality

With a ranking of #18, University of Notre Dame did quite well on the 2022 Best Value Poly Sci Schools for a Bachelor’s in Indiana list. University of Notre Dame is a fairly large private not-for-profit school situated in Notre Dame, Indiana. It awarded 181 bachelors’s poly sci degrees in 2019-2020.

Notre Dame also took the #1 spot in our “Best Political Science Bachelor’s Degree Schools in Indiana” ranking. It costs about $33,025 for indiana bachelor’s degree poly sci students per year to attend Notre Dame.

With a freshman retention rate of 97%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its students. The student loan default rate at the school is 0.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. The impressive student-to-faculty ratio of 9 to 1 means that students may have more opportunities to work more closely with their professors than they would at other schools.

References

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
